- Title
Particle-core coupling in the transitional proton emitters <sup>145, 146, 147</sup>Tm.

- Abstract
Excited states in 3 transitional proton emitters 145, 146, 147Tm were studied using the Gammasphere Ge array coupled with the Argonne Fragment Mass Analyzer. The 147Tm level scheme was extended and the unfavored signature partner of the decoupled proton h11/2 band was found. A rotational band feeding the high-spin isomer in 146Tm was observed with properties similar to the 147Tm ground-state band. A regular sequence of γ rays correlated with the ground-state 145Tm proton decay has properties of the h11/2 band as well. In addition, coincidences between the fine structure proton line and the 2+ → 0+ γ-ray transition in the daughter nucleus were detected. Comparison between level energies measured and calculated using the Particle Rotor model indicates that 145Tm might be γ-soft.
